Transaction efb71f1387702273578a674687ee8b3189ba40fbaf6da145dccffebed3f2d7fb

1 Input
2 Outputs
  • efb71f1387702273578a674687ee8b3189ba40fbaf6da145dccffebed3f2d7fb:0
  • value  13490233
    address  34gcRk3SK2MveNnCpq9W8gnmdRnzuEYyLt
  • efb71f1387702273578a674687ee8b3189ba40fbaf6da145dccffebed3f2d7fb:1
  • value  1109839
    address  1EPHBZE26oXseFwKfXUnar1y5bugGBh2Jo